When you call for electrical help, a few things influence the final bill. The biggest factor is the scope of the project—swapping out a basic outlet is a quick task, while rewiring a room or upgrading an old panel requires much more labor and time. The age of your home also plays a role, as older wiring often needs extra care to meet current safety standards. Parts and material quality also change the total cost. Electricians primarily focus on electrical systems, not the installation or repair of HVAC units themselves. They are responsible for the wiring and electrical connections to HVAC equipment. However, the actual heating and cooling components are handled by HVAC technicians. If you have an electrical issue related to your HVAC system, we can diagnose and fix the power supply problems.
An electrician is a skilled tradesperson who installs, maintains, and repairs electrical systems in residential, commercial, and industrial settings. They ensure that power is delivered safely and efficiently, handling everything from lighting and outlets to complex electrical panels. Their expertise is crucial for the safe and functional operation of any property in Little Rock.
